Property summary
This exceptional 11,636-square-foot building in Oakland Park, Florida, presents a unique opportunity for a single tenant. Located at 3451 Dixie Hwy, 33334, this Class B property boasts a highly visible location and modern design. The building, renovated in 2015, features impact windows and a two-story layout. The first floor offers versatile space including a full eat-in kitchen, two large finished workrooms (377 SF & 410 SF), 780 SF of plumbed-in retail space, 2,392 SF of ground-level AC storage with roll-up door, 246 SF of storage/workshop with a garage door and a 5' x 9' walk-in cooler, and a restroom. The open ceilings on the first floor are 10 feet high. A 265 SF lobby connects to the second floor. The second floor comprises nine perimeter offices, a large open workspace suitable for 20+ workstations, two conference rooms, four restrooms, and a break area. The second floor also features a modern open ceiling, with a height of 10'4" clear and 12'2" to the deck, and skylights. The building includes one passenger elevator for convenient second-floor access. The property's APN is 4942 23 05 6410, and it's situated in Broward County. This property is ideal for a variety of uses, including office space with retail/showroom components, a two-story retail/showroom, or a laboratory.
